However now that he is less tolerable of sit down meals, this may become a more regular occurrence. Anyway, the destination for our dinner was Via Vite on Fountain Square downtown. I had seen the outside of this restaurant numerous times due to its very central location but had never ventured inside.
We made reservations with OpenTable and arrived at our designated time, quickly being ushered to our reserved table in the relatively crowded dining area. It was crowded with nearly all tables being occupied, but it was also crowded in that the tables were very close to each other. The cramped dining area was therefore quite noisy.
Service on the other hand was wonderful! Our drinks were never empty and the pace of the meal felt just right. The first item delivered to our table was some fresh bread along with an olive oil and balsamic vinegar dip. Nothing out of the ordinary here, but still a nice way to start the meal.
For dinner I ordered the Handmade Spaghetti Chitarra with velvet pioppini mushroom ragout and Parmigiano Reggiano ($19). The spaghetti is handmade and cut in the restaurant and thicker than what you would typically make at home. The mushroom based sauce was outstanding! It was still full of a nice tomato flavor and a hint of spice as well.
My wife had the Italian spicy sausage and caramelized onion pizza ($13). The pizza was large and covered with sausage and onions. I was able to steal a slice from her and I have to admit that this was one of the better slices of pizza I’ve had in a long time. The mozzarella used was certainly fresh and really stood out to me. With such flavorful cheese and toppings the sauce took a backseat, but that’s not to say that it wasn’t tasty on its own. I was very happy to have some of this leftover to take home with us.
The food at Via Vite was excellent and the service was great. Twice Executive Chef Cristian Pietoso stopped by our table to chat and ask how everything tasted. I will definitely be back for more.
